I don't necessarily want to fly over seas, just a quick trip would suffice. I only have 11,000 points. Currently sitting on 270 SC with a Double SC offer until my review date which is October 31st. My biggest problem is my roster is 4 weeks on 1 week off so finding time is limited. I could do something out of KTA on an RDO but I want to reach Gold.

I have 240 SC in the bag already between now and my review date so all I need to do is bag 190 SC. With a Double SC on offer to me that is only 95 SC. Where do I go or what do I do…

Any chance of being able to go PER-xSYD-OOL vv with a nested OOL-xSYD-MEL vv between 28-30th October? 200SC for $836.

KTA-PER- MEL-BNE is not a bad option as a JASA, 200 SC before the double each way for 36000 points & $211. After earn it's really 30000 points each way.
